Printful is one of the world’s leading printing, warehousing, and fulfillment companies—and we’re among the fastest-growing companies in the US. We fulfill and ship custom clothing, accessories, and home & living items for online businesses. Since opening in 2013, over 300K+ business owners have trusted us to turn their ideas into brands and products. We’ve since printed 40M+ items and grown into a team of 1,800+ employees worldwide.

At Printful, we strive for quality in all we do, and our Warehousing and Fulfillment Teams play an important part in achieving that goal. That’s why we’re looking for an Embroidery Machine Operator to join our team. In this position, you’ll play a crucial role in how people experience our products. Your attention to detail and focus on quality will shine through in your work and strengthen our relationships with customers.

The requirements are below, but what matters most is that you're willing to learn. We’ll provide you with workstation training to understand how to produce a quality product in an efficient way.

Your daily tasks will include:

  • Operating our embroidery machines and performing quality control for each finished product
  • Paying attention to specific embroidery instructions and closely monitoring your work to catch errors early and always ensure accuracy
  • Performing light troubleshooting and daily maintenance to keep machinery in top shape for fulfilling orders
  • Identifying the correct supplies and machine settings needed to complete each job
  • Inspecting all your work, correcting any deviations or errors, and packaging items nicely for shipping
  • Keeping your workstation clean while working and leaving it in top condition for the next shift
  • Reaching daily production goals set by your team lead
  • Performing other duties as assigned

What you’ll bring:

  • High school diploma or GED equivalent
  • 1–2 years of relevant work experience
  • Understanding of the digital embroidery process

Having the following will be an advantage:

  • Technical post-secondary studies in the embroidery field
  • 3–5+ years experience in the printing industry or in a warehouse setting
  • Experience working with embroidery machines (Tajima or Happy)
  • Experience with Wilcom digitizing software
